Frequently Asked Questions

How is the PC port quality of Marvel's Spider-Man 2?
Marvel's Spider-Man 2 launched on PC in 2024 with Nixxes Software handling the port — the same studio behind the well-received Spider-Man Remastered and Miles Morales PC versions. The port is technically solid, featuring NVIDIA DLSS 3, AMD FSR 3, Intel XeSS, and ray tracing support. Shader pre-compilation on first launch eliminates most stutter. The main hardware demand relative to cost comes from high-resolution asset streaming during fast web-swinging traversal across Manhattan — an NVMe SSD is strongly recommended over a SATA SSD for the smoothest experience.
What ray tracing options does Marvel's Spider-Man 2 offer on PC?
Marvel's Spider-Man 2 on PC includes ray-traced reflections, shadows, and ambient occlusion, with a full path tracing (RT Ultra) mode that adds global illumination. Standard RT Reflections are achievable on an RTX 2070 / RX 6700 XT or better with DLSS/FSR Quality mode active. RT Ultra / path tracing demands RTX 3080-tier hardware or above at 1080p with upscaling. The open city of Manhattan — particularly reflective glass skyscrapers during day cycles — is where ray tracing cost is highest. Disabling RT Reflections specifically (while keeping RT Shadows) is an effective middle-ground setting for mid-range GPUs.
